Border Patrol agents discover ancient artifacts in Arizona Posted: 11 Oct 2012 12:07 PM PDT U.S. Border Patrol agents in Arizona have discovered a pair of ancient artifacts while making their rounds—two pieces of Native American pottery that could be up to 1,000 years old. One piece appears to be fully intact while the other was part of a larger piece of pottery. The Border Patrol agents found the pottery [...] |
‘Dead Fred’ gets a prime spot at vice presidential debate Posted: 11 Oct 2012 02:16 PM PDT DANVILLE, Ky.—Fred's dead, baby, but he'll have the best seat in the house for the vice presidential debate. Known as "Dead Fred," a painting of former Chief Justice of the Supreme Court and Centre College alum Frederick M. Vinson is a fixture at major events at the school hosting Thursday's debate. Otter rescued from Exxon Valdez oil spill dies Posted: 11 Oct 2012 11:23 AM PDT One of the last sea otters rescued from the 1989 Exxon Valdez oil spill has died. Kenai was orphaned after her oil-covered mother died. The baby otter had somehow managed to avoid the oil, and was taken to the Shedd Aquarium in Chicago, where she lived out the next 23 years.
